Job Description

Through its creative strategy and design of visual collaterals, Asia Region's Creative Services team plays an important role in inspiring target audiences to engage with AECOM to deliver a better world.

Reporting to Asia Head of Brand, Creative & Writing Services, the scope of this position will include but not limit to below:

Creative Direction

  • Take the lead in overseeing the Asia creative team, which includes members based in Hong Kong and Manila.

  • Develop strategic concepts for various projects.

  • Provide support in event production.

  • Possess strong creativity and bring ideas to life through visual mediums, including social content, brochures, advertisements, corporate premiums, proposals, presentations, and other business development collaterals.

Operation Management

  • Manage the pipeline of projects.

  • Engage with internal clients during assignments and collaborate closely with sub-regional marketing teams and corporate functions.

  • Maintain a visual assets bank.

  • Oversee the investment and management of multimedia software and hardware.

  • Represent the Asia Region in global visual brand initiatives.

Qualifications

  • Hold a degree or diploma in Graphic Design/Multimedia Design or other relevant disciplines.

  • Have a minimum of 6 years of solid experience in a visual communications or graphic design role, with a portfolio showcasing a variety of projects and a strong design flair (experience in a related field is advantageous).

  • Proficient in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, Dreamweaver, After Effects), Microsoft Office, and digital publishing.

  • Ability to support photography, video editing, and multimedia work is highly regarded.

  • Possess a good understanding of marketing and visual communications.

  • Be a creative and proactive team player, capable of working under pressure with excellent communication and organizational skills.

  • Strong in multitasking, resource management, and time management.

  • Fluent in both written and spoken English and Chinese (Mandarin language skills are a plus).

  • Demonstrates a well-organized personality
